- 博客(51)
- 收藏
- 关注
原创 微软PETSHOP2.0-3.0相关资料
(英文)http://msdn.microsoft.com/library/default.asp?url=/library/en-us/dnbda/html/bdasamppet.asphttp://www.microsoft.com/china/MSDN/library/enterprisedevelopment/builddistapp/Microsoft.NETPetShop3.x-Des
2005-01-20 17:33:00
1093
原创 ADO.NET中的视图和过滤器
ADO.NET中的视图和过滤器 作者:不详ADO.NET中有一层对象,用来创建任意数据源的抽象模型。其中包括DataSet,DataTable,DataRow,DataView,DataRelation等等。所有这些对象都定义在System.Data名字空间。它们形成一个抽象模型,使得无论针对Windows Form,Web Form还是Web Service进行编程,都可以使用相同的编程接口
2005-01-06 19:07:00
1117
原创 最佳实践 ADO.NET实用经验无保留曝光
最佳实践 ADO.NET实用经验无保留曝光作者:不详 ADO.NET作为微软最新的数据访问技术,已经在企业开发中得到了广泛的应用。对于一线的开发人员来说,掌握基本的概念和技术之后,提高应用水平和解决实际问题的最有效手段,莫过于相互交流彼此的最佳时间经验经验。在这篇文章中,两位ADO.NET专家向读者毫无保留地、详尽地介绍了很多实用经验。 简介 本文为您提供了在Microso
2005-01-06 18:46:00
806
原创 保护(IIS)web服务器的15个技巧
保护(IIS)web服务器的15个技巧作者:不详 通常地,大多数Web站点的设计目标都是:以最易接受的方式,为访问者提供即时的信息访问。在过去的几年中,越来越多的黑客、病毒和蠕虫带来的安全问题严重影响了网站的可访问性,尽管Apache服务器也常常是攻击者的目标,然而微软的Internet信息服务(IIS) Web服务器才是真正意义上的众矢之的。 高级教育机构往往无法在构建充满
2005-01-06 18:41:00
1204
原创 实现四台Web服务器的负载均衡
实现四台Web服务器的负载均衡作者:不详集群的概念容易和一些概念(SMP 、NUMA、MPP、分布处理)相混淆,其主要区别在资源被共享和复制的级别不同。它们是按SMP、NUMA、MPP、集群、分布处理从最紧 密到最松散的排列。 SMP(多处理系统):这种系统是在一台计算机里有多个CPU,CPU之间的地位是平等的,它们共享内存空间和I/O设备。其工作方法是由操作系统负责将任务分解成多个并发
2005-01-06 18:38:00
926
原创 插翅难逃 根据Web服务器的记录来追踪黑客
插翅难逃 根据Web服务器的记录来追踪黑客作者:不详摘要:本文主要讲述如何分析Web服务器记录,在众多记录里查找黑客攻击的蛛丝马迹,并针对当今流行的两类Web服务器给出具体的一些实例。 关键词:Web服务器,IIS,Apache,logging记录 现今的网络,安全越来越受到大家的重视,在构建网络安全环境时,在技术手段,管理制度等方面都逐步加强,设置防火墙,安装入侵检测系统等等。但网络
2005-01-06 18:36:00
1256
原创 C#实现WEB服务器
C#实现WEB服务器作者:不详这只是一个简单的用C#写的WEB服务器,只实现了get方式的对html文件的请求,有兴趣的朋友可以在此基础之上继续开发更多功能,小弟学c#不久,如有错漏,望请见凉!!摘要:WWW的工作基于客户机/服务器计算模型,由Web 浏览器(客户机)和Web服务器(服务器)构成,两者之间采用超文本传送协议(HTTP)进行通信,HTTP协议的作用原理包括四个步骤:连
2005-01-06 18:33:00
1029
原创 用C#开发网络防火墙技术分析
用C#开发网络防火墙技术分析作者:不详 N-Byte网络守望者是一款单机版网络安全工具,简言之,就是一个用.NET开发的个人版防火墙。在N-Byte网络守望者1.0版的开发中,使用了NDIS Hook Driver技术来实现网络封包过滤功能,这使N-Byte网络守望者能够在网络层过滤网络封包,从而实现强大的功能。 由于软件的主程序是用C#写的,C#中没有提供具有类似DeviceI
2005-01-06 18:27:00
865
原创 用C#下的Raw Socket编程实现网络封包监视
用C#下的Raw Socket编程实现网络封包监视作者:未知谈起socket编程,大家也许会想起QQ和IE,没错。还有许多网络工具如P2P、NetMeeting等在应用层实现的应用程序,也是用socket来实现的。Socket是一个网络编程接口,实现于网络应用层,Windows Socket包括了一套系统组件,充分利用了Microsoft Windows 消息驱动的特点。Socket规
2005-01-06 18:25:00
922
原创 30分钟玩转Blog定制 (转)
30分钟玩转Blog定制 (转) 本来还真打算要放弃优快云的Blog了,但是看着自己辛辛苦苦积累下来的内容,真的有点舍不得.而且,换了Blog就好像换了手机号码,还要再通知朋友们.想来想去,总是觉得有些成本过高.不过在找其他的Blog服务提供商的同时,看到了不少漂亮的Blog,于是心中为之一动:不如自己也先把Blog打扮起来吧.于是就有了这个花费了5个小时全新打造的Blog.——当然,这
2005-01-06 12:22:00
1417
转载 编写自己的PING工具
编写自己的PING工具aspcool 转载 www.ASPCool.com 时间:2001-4-11 10:00:25 阅读次数:2235 编写自己的PING工具 导 读:PING 是一个用来检测网络连接速度的使用工具,下面的文章将介绍在C#中利用System.Net.Sockets 来创建一个自己的PING 工具。 -
2005-01-06 01:51:00
1194
转载 什么是配件(assembly)?
什么是配件(assembly)?作者: 飞鹰 www.ASPCool.com 时间:2001-4-18 15:13:46 阅读次数:2149 什么是配件(assembly)? assembly, 这里把它翻译为配件, 以示和组件(Component)加以区别. 如果您觉得不合适, 请指正! 一个配件有时候是指
2005-01-06 01:49:00
1373
转载 C#农历 C#农历
C#农历aspcool 转载 www.ASPCool.com 时间:2002-11-10 10:21:42 阅读次数:9696 using System; namespace CNCalendar { public class CNDate { private const ushort START_YEAR
2005-01-06 01:44:00
916
转载 实战揭秘:开发.Net平台应用系统框架
实战揭秘:开发.Net平台应用系统框架作者: 孙亚民 www.ASPCool.com 时间:2003-7-9 20:59:46 阅读次数:7967 作者:孙亚民 本文选自:赛迪网 微软的.Net平台给应用程序开发提供了一个非常好的基础系统平台,但是,如何在这个系统平台上构建自己的应用系统,还需要我们针对应用系统的特点,构建自己的应
2005-01-06 01:41:00
757
转载 构造.NET环境下的网页下载器(2)
构造.NET环境下的网页下载器 (2)作者: 王凯明 www.ASPCool.com 时间:2003-8-29 13:21:38 阅读次数:5358 三.网页下载器实例介绍: 最后,我就综合以上.NET网络编程的一些知识,向大家展示一个很好的实例。该实例是一个运用Socket的基于同步模式的客户端应用程序,它首先通过解析
2005-01-06 01:39:00
892
转载 构造.NET环境下的网页下载器(1)
构造.NET环境下的网页下载器 (1)作者: 王凯明 www.ASPCool.com 时间:2003-8-29 13:20:36 阅读次数:5821 一.前言: 微软的.Net框架为我们进行网络编程提供了以下两个名字空间:System.Net以及System.Net.Sockets。通过合理运用其中的类和方法,我们可以很
2005-01-06 01:36:00
797
转载 使用设计模式构建通用数据库访问类
使用设计模式构建通用数据库访问类作者: 孙亚民 www.ASPCool.com 时间:2003-7-30 9:37:57 阅读次数:6698 在应用程序的设计中,数据库的访问是非常重要的,我们通常需要将对数据库的访问集中起来,以保证良好的封装性和可维护性。在.Net中,数据库的访问,对于微软自家的SqlServer和其他数据库
2005-01-06 01:33:00
770
转载 面向对象的应用服务层设计
面向对象的应用服务层设计作者: 孙亚民 www.ASPCool.com 时间:2003-7-21 18:02:31 前言 N层的应用软件系统,由于其众多的优点,已经成为典型的软件系统架构,也已经为广大开发人员所熟知。在一个典型的三层应用软件系统中,应用系统通常被划分成以下三个层次:数据库层、应用服务层和用户界面层
2005-01-06 01:31:00
980
转载 在 ADO.NET 数据集中浏览多个相关表(6)
在 ADO.NET 数据集中浏览多个相关表(6)作者: Microsoft www.ASPCool.com 时间:2003-1-23 17:40:06 阅读次数:9727 表达式列 除了包含静态数据外,还可以基于表达式的结果为 DataColumn 分配值。表达式是一个分配给 DataColumn.Expression 属性的字符
2005-01-06 01:03:00
747
转载 在 ADO.NET 数据集中浏览多个相关表(5)
在 ADO.NET 数据集中浏览多个相关表(5)作者: Microsoft www.ASPCool.com 时间:2003-1-23 17:39:24 阅读次数:6716 创建关系 在 Solution Explorer(解决方案资源管理器)中,双击 dsNorthwind.xsd 文件。文件将在 XML Designe
2005-01-06 01:02:00
759
转载 在 ADO.NET 数据集中浏览多个相关表(4)
在 ADO.NET 数据集中浏览多个相关表(4)作者: Microsoft www.ASPCool.com 时间:2003-1-23 17:38:22 显示相关记录 现在您已经有了选定客户的相关记录(存储在数据行数组中),您可以显示它们以便与用户进行交互。应用程序将逐一访问 GetChildRows 方法返回的数据行数组中的数据,并
2005-01-06 01:01:00
846
转载 在 ADO.NET 数据集中浏览多个相关表(3)
在 ADO.NET 数据集中浏览多个相关表(3)作者: Microsoft www.ASPCool.com 时间:2003-1-23 17:37:34 阅读次数:7915 显示数据 此应用程序使用组合框、列表框和 RTF 文本框来选择和显示数据。 添加选择和显示数据的控件 在 Solution Explorer
2005-01-06 00:59:00
717
转载 在 ADO.NET 数据集中浏览多个相关表(2)
在 ADO.NET 数据集中浏览多个相关表(2)作者: Microsoft www.ASPCool.com 时间:2003-1-23 13:51:08 阅读次数:9053 创建应用程序 本节将建立这一演练的起点。随后的步骤将创建数据连接、数据适配器和包含相关表的数据集,以及几个选择和显示数据的控件。 创建新的 Windo
2005-01-06 00:57:00
1016
转载 在 ADO.NET 数据集中浏览多个相关表(1)
在 ADO.NET 数据集中浏览多个相关表(1)作者: Microsoft www.ASPCool.com 时间:2003-1-23 13:48:24 阅读次数:13475 摘要:ADO.NET 中的数据集是一种在内存中表示数据的方法,它可以包含多个相关的数据表。本文介绍了在数据集中浏览这些相关数据表的方法。您将在 Visual Ba
2005-01-06 00:56:00
872
原创 浅析C#中的套接字编程(6)
浅析C#中的套接字编程(6)作者: 王凯明 www.ASPCool.com 时间:2002-4-10 21:28:16 通过以上的一些函数,客户端程序之间就可以进行自由地聊天了,各个用户之间还可以互相发送悄悄话。所以程序已经实现了聊天室的基本功能了,不过最后各个用户还要正常地退出,那就要用到QuitChat()函数了。该函数的具体实现
2005-01-05 23:48:00
1266
原创 浅析C#中的套接字编程(5)
浅析C#中的套接字编程(5)作者: 王凯明 www.ASPCool.com 时间:2002-4-10 21:24:07 阅读次数:4688 在此之后,当然就是用户之间的聊天了,由ReceiveChat()函数来完成。该函数是一个独立的线程,它处理所有用户获得的消息和用户发送的消息。它主要处理了CHAT、PRIV、JOIN、GONE、Q
2005-01-05 23:47:00
824
原创 浅析C#中的套接字编程(4)
浅析C#中的套接字编程(4)作者: 王凯明 www.ASPCool.com 时间:2002-4-10 21:23:16 客户端程序: 1. 打开VS.net,新建一个C#的模板为“Windows 应用程序”的项目,不妨命名为“ChatClient”。 2. 布置界面。往界面上添加一个ListBox控件(
2005-01-05 23:46:00
1013
原创 浅析C#中的套接字编程(3)
浅析C#中的套接字编程(3)作者: 王凯明 www.ASPCool.com 时间:2002-4-10 21:19:37 程序的主体部分应是ServiceClient()函数。该函数是一个独立的线程,其主要部分是一个while循环。在循环体内,程序处理各种客户端命令。服务器端接收来自客户端的以ASCII码给出的字符串,其中包含了一个“|
2005-01-05 23:45:00
952
原创 浅析C#中的套接字编程(2)
浅析C#中的套接字编程(2)作者: 王凯明 www.ASPCool.com 时间:2002-4-10 21:17:46 下面,我就向大家具体介绍该实例: 服务器端程序: 1. 打开VS.net,新建一个C#的模板为“Windows 应用程序”的项目,不妨命名为“ChatServer”。
2005-01-05 23:41:00
1007
原创 浅析C#中的套接字编程(1)
浅析C#中的套接字编程(1)作者: 王凯明 www.ASPCool.com 时间:2002-4-10 21:16:32 阅读次数:6045 C#是微软随着VS.net新推出的一门语言。它作为一门新兴的语言,有着C++的强健,又有着VB等的RAD特性。而且,微软推出C#主要的目的是为了对抗Sun公司的Java。大家都知道Java语言的强
2005-01-05 23:31:00
1075
原创 使用.NET Framework 进行事务处理
使用.NET Framework 进行事务处理作者: ZDNET www.ASPCool.com 时间:2002-5-21 17:44:09 阅读次数:4636 在使用了ADO.NET 一段时间以后,你会发现新的DataSet与ADO Recordset之间灵活性的区别了。在层与层之间移动表单和它们的关系的能力,以及将它们绑定到可视化
2005-01-05 23:24:00
1082
原创 .NET编译技术内幕
.NET编译技术内幕作者: builder.com www.ASPCool.com 时间:2002-4-23 14:07:34 阅读次数:5221 作为一种代码指令平台,Microsoft .NET比微软公司先前推出的其他技术平台要来得更为复杂。由于.NET提供了对多种编程语言以及(在理论上说)多重平台的支持,这就需要在传统的两个
2005-01-05 23:21:00
1348
原创 简化.NET装配库
简化.NET装配库作者: ZDNET www.ASPCool.com 时间:2002-5-3 15:55:08 阅读次数:4601 Microsoft .NET的受管C++最终大大简化了构造更准确.NET装配库的方式。这种简化主要是由装配库的自我说明特性所带来的。这对受管C++程序员具有怎样的意义呢?实际上,以往在建立传统C++库时精
2005-01-05 23:18:00
865
原创 Visual C#.Net网络程序开发-Tcp篇(3)
Visual C#.Net网络程序开发-Tcp篇(3)作者: 宋华 www.ASPCool.com 时间:2002-5-5 17:48:38 阅读次数:6526 综合运用上面的知识,下面的实例实现了简单的网络通讯-双机互连,针对客户端和服务端分别编制了应用程序。客户端创建到服务端的连接,向远程主机发送连接请求连接信号,并发送交谈内容;
2005-01-05 23:16:00
947
原创 Visual C#.Net网络程序开发-Tcp篇(2)
Visual C#.Net网络程序开发-Tcp篇(2)作者: 宋华 www.ASPCool.com 时间:2002-5-5 17:36:39 阅读次数:6352 前面我们说,TcpClient类创建在Socket之上,在Tcp服务方面提供了更高层次的抽象,体现在网络数据的发送和接受方面,是TcpClient使用标准的Stream流
2005-01-05 23:15:00
1468
原创 Visual C#.Net网络程序开发-Tcp篇(1)
Visual C#.Net网络程序开发-Tcp篇(1)作者: 宋华 www.ASPCool.com 时间:2002-5-5 17:34:23 阅读次数:8506 前一篇《Visual C#.Net网络程序开发-Socket篇》中说到:支持Http、Tcp和Udp的类组成了TCP/IP三层模型(请求响应层、应用协议层、传输层)的中间
2005-01-05 23:14:00
1608
原创 Visual C#.Net 网络程序开发-Socket篇
Visual C#.Net 网络程序开发-Socket篇作者: 宋华 www.ASPCool.com 时间:2002-5-5 17:17:11 阅读次数:8444 Microsoft.Net Framework为应用程序访问Internet提供了分层的、可扩展的以及受管辖的网络服务,其名字空间System.Net和System.Net
2005-01-05 23:12:00
865
原创 .Net中如何操作IIS(源代码)
.Net中如何操作IIS(源代码)作者: 飞刀 www.ASPCool.com 时间:2002-6-9 15:21:55 阅读次数:6619 ///*********************************************************** ///************** IIS控制管理类 1.0
2005-01-05 23:10:00
1026
空空如也
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人